Output 24f5ac0a57484c372131e2e45f68e7acee72c784fc8b5effe423ae3362975386:22

value
92118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78915258ccfcd352f84e24e3058908c0a9ebe58e OP_EQUAL
address
3CgX6gxzk8HFvZrbhJu7ZZaue2eAxx2DuZ
transaction
24f5ac0a57484c372131e2e45f68e7acee72c784fc8b5effe423ae3362975386
spent
true